28 lines
899 B
Python
28 lines
899 B
Python
from core.models import db
|
|
from datetime import datetime
|
|
|
|
|
|
class Memo(db.Model):
|
|
__tablename__ = "memos"
|
|
id = db.Column(db.Integer, primary_key=True)
|
|
memo = db.Column(db.Text, nullable=False)
|
|
created_at = db.Column(db.DateTime, default=datetime.utcnow)
|
|
|
|
|
|
class Note(db.Model):
|
|
__tablename__ = "notes"
|
|
id = db.Column(db.Integer, primary_key=True)
|
|
name = db.Column(db.String(255), unique=True, nullable=False)
|
|
slug = db.Column(db.String(255), unique=True, nullable=False)
|
|
note = db.Column(db.Text, nullable=False)
|
|
created_at = db.Column(db.DateTime, default=datetime.utcnow)
|
|
|
|
|
|
class Journal(db.Model):
|
|
__tablename__ = "journal"
|
|
id = db.Column(db.Integer, primary_key=True)
|
|
name = db.Column(db.String(255), unique=True, nullable=False)
|
|
slug = db.Column(db.String(255), unique=True, nullable=False)
|
|
entry = db.Column(db.Text, nullable=False)
|
|
created_at = db.Column(db.DateTime, default=datetime.utcnow)
|